Why Cats Captivate as Companions

Cats have earned their place as beloved pets due to their adaptable nature and charming personalities. Their ability to thrive in various living situations makes them appealing for diverse households.

  • Independent Yet Affectionate: Cats often self-entertain, requiring less direct supervision than dogs, yet they form deep bonds, offering purrs and cuddles on their terms.
  • Space-Efficient Pets: Ideal for apartments, cats need minimal room—a perch, scratching post, and window view suffice for their daily adventures.
  • Self-Grooming Habits: These animals meticulously clean themselves, reducing bathing needs and keeping them tidy without much human intervention.

Health and Emotional Boosts from Feline Friends

Scientific research highlights tangible wellness gains from cat ownership, particularly for mental and physical health.

Interacting with cats activates brain regions linked to mood regulation, lowering stress hormones and enhancing emotional resilience. Cat owners often report reduced anxiety, with purring vibrations providing a soothing, therapeutic effect believed to aid healing and relaxation.

In stressful scenarios, such as exams or tasks, cat owners exhibit calmer heart rates and fewer errors, recovering faster post-challenge. Seniors benefit notably, experiencing less loneliness and depression.

Practical Advantages for Busy Lifestyles

Cats align well with modern, hectic routines. No daily walks mean flexibility for work or travel, as they manage alone for short periods with ample supplies.

Adopting pairs mitigates isolation during absences, fostering mutual play. Their litter box training is instinctive, eliminating potty mishaps common in other pets.

Financial Realities of Feline Care

While initial costs are modest, long-term ownership spans 15-20 years, accumulating expenses.

  • Startup Costs: Adoption fees, vaccines, spaying/neutering, carrier, bed, bowls (~$500-1000).
  • Ongoing Expenses: Premium food ($30-60/month), litter ($20-40/month), annual vet visits ($200+), potential insurance ($20-50/month).
  • Unexpected Bills: Dental issues, injuries, or chronic conditions can exceed $1,000 per incident.

Budgeting for pet insurance offsets surprises, ensuring quality care without financial strain.

Challenges Posed by Independent Feline Natures

Cats’ autonomy brings hurdles. Their selective affection may feel aloof, and they resist commands, prioritizing self-interest over obedience.

Scratching furniture, nocturnal zoomies, or ignored ‘no’s test patience. Boredom sparks mischief like toppling objects or curtain climbs.

Allergies and Household Disruptions

Up to 20% face cat allergies from dander, saliva proteins. Symptoms include sneezing, itching, asthma—test exposure first.

Litter odor and tracked granules demand diligent scooping (daily) and vacuuming. Multi-cat homes amplify this.

Safety Concerns for Families and Special Situations

Young children may mishandle cats, provoking scratches; supervise interactions. Pregnant individuals risk toxoplasmosis from litter—delegate box duties or use precautions.

Verify lease pet policies; some rentals restrict animals.

Essential Care Essentials for Thriving Cats

Success hinges on meeting basics: balanced diet, fresh water, clean litter (clumping, unscented), toys for stimulation, regular grooming to curb shedding.

Vet checkups catch issues early—vaccines, flea preventives, dental care vital. Enrichment via towers, puzzles prevents behavioral woes.

Choosing Your Ideal Cat Match

Kittens suit patient owners; energetic but trainable. Adults offer calmer vibes, often litter-trained, neutered. Consider breed traits: Siamese vocal, Persians low-energy, mixed breeds versatile.

Shelter adoptions reveal personalities; fosters trial-run compatibility.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are cats good for apartments?

Absolutely—cats excel in small spaces, entertaining themselves without yards or walks.

Do cats need much exercise?

They self-exercise via play-hunting; provide toys, lasers for engagement.

How often to clean the litter box?

Scoop daily, full change weekly to control odor and health.

Can cats be trained?

Yes, via positive reinforcement for litter, tricks, scratching posts—patience key.

What’s the average cat lifespan?

12-18 years indoors; quality care extends it.
